What are the Benefits of Lemon and Mint Detox Water?

The magic of lemon and mint detox water lies in its simplicity and the potent properties of its ingredients. Lemons are packed with Vitamin C, a powerful antioxidant that supports the immune system and contributes to healthy skin. Mint, on the other hand, offers a refreshing coolness and is known for its potential digestive benefits, helping soothe upset stomachs and promoting healthy digestion. Combined, they create a synergistic effect that's both delicious and potentially beneficial.

Many believe that lemon and mint detox water helps cleanse the body. While the term "detox" can be misleading, the increased hydration from drinking this water certainly helps flush out toxins through improved kidney function. This increased water intake also aids in digestion, preventing constipation, and promoting regularity.

Does lemon and mint detox water help with weight loss?

This is a question many people ask. While it won't magically melt away pounds, lemon and mint detox water can indirectly support weight management. The increased hydration can help you feel fuller, potentially reducing your overall calorie intake. The refreshing nature also makes it a healthier alternative to sugary drinks, contributing to a lower overall calorie consumption. Remember, though, that weight loss is a holistic process involving diet and exercise, and detox water is just one piece of the puzzle.

What are the side effects of drinking lemon and mint detox water?

Generally, lemon and mint detox water is safe for consumption. However, excessive lemon consumption can erode tooth enamel over time, so it's best to rinse your mouth with plain water after drinking it. Individuals with sensitive stomachs might experience mild discomfort, so starting with smaller quantities is advisable. Always consult your doctor if you have any underlying health conditions before making significant dietary changes.

How much lemon and mint detox water should I drink per day?

There's no magic number, but aiming for 6-8 glasses of water a day, with a portion being your lemon and mint detox water, is a great starting point. Listen to your body; if you're thirsty, drink more. If you're feeling overly full, slow down.

Can I make lemon and mint detox water ahead of time?

Absolutely! In fact, it's best to make it ahead of time to allow the flavors to fully meld. Store it in the refrigerator for up to 3 days for optimal freshness.

How to Make the Perfect Lemon and Mint Detox Water

Making your own lemon and mint detox water is incredibly simple. Here’s a basic recipe:

Ingredients:

  • 8 cups of filtered water
  • 1 lemon, thinly sliced
  • 10-12 fresh mint leaves

Instructions:

  1. Combine water, lemon slices, and mint leaves in a pitcher.
  2. Refrigerate for at least 2 hours, or preferably overnight, to allow the flavors to infuse.
  3. Enjoy!

Variations:

Feel free to experiment! Add cucumber for extra refreshment, berries for a burst of sweetness, or even a sprig of rosemary for an aromatic twist.
